Subject: [PATCH] Make the Compilation mode recognize Lua errors

Emacs comes with built-in support for the Lua programming language in
the form of the Lua mode and now also the Lua Tree-sitter mode.  This
patch further improves Lua support in Emacs by making the Compilation
mode recognize Lua errors and stack traces.

Reported as bug#60830.

* etc/compilation.txt (Lua): Add an example of a Lua error message
with a stack trace.

* lisp/progmodes/compile.el (compilation-error-regexp-alist-alist):
Add regexps to aid Lua development, namely the 'lua' regexp that
matches Lua errors and the 'lua-stack' regexp that matches Lua stack
frames.

* test/lisp/progmodes/compile-tests.el (compile-tests--test-regexps-data):
(compile-test-error-regexps): Test the new 'lua' and 'lua-stack'
regexps added to the 'compilation-error-regexp-alist-alist'.

+*** Lua errors and stack traces are now recognized.
+The compilation mode now recognizes Lua language errors and stack
+traces.  Every Lua error is recognized as a compilation error, and
+every Lua stack frame is recognized as a compilation info.

+* Lua
+
+/usr/bin/lua: database.lua:31: assertion failed!
+stack traceback:
+       [C]: in function 'assert'
+       database.lua:31: in field 'statement'
+       database.lua:42: in field 'table'
+       database.lua:55: in field 'row'
+       database.lua:63: in field 'value'
+       io.lua: in main chunk
+       [C]: in ?

+    (lua
+     "^[^:\n\t]+: \\([^:\n\t]+\\):\\([0-9]+\\): .+\nstack traceback:\n\t"
+     1 2 nil 2 1)
+    (lua-stack
+     "^\t\\(?:\\[C\\]:\\|\\([^:\n\t]+\\):\\(?:\\([0-9]+\\):\\)?\\) in "
+     1 2 nil 0 1)
